Women’s World Cup Week 2

Publish Date: June 15, 2019

Group A

France has a good lead with six points and a goal differential of five. Norway follows with three points and a goal differential of two. Nigeria also has three points but a goal differential of minus one. South Korea is placed in last with zero points and has a minus six goal differential.
France will finish out the group stage with Nigeria on Monday, June 17 at 3:00 pm EST., while Norway will play South Korea at the same time. If France wins, it will secure their position for first in the group, and Norway will follow in second.

Group B

Germany is the leader for group B with six points and a goal differential of two. Spain follows second with three points and a goal difference of one. China is a close third with three points and a zero-goal differential. South Africa has zero points with a minus-three goal differential.
Germany will finish out their group stage against South Africa on Monday, June 17 at 12:00 pm EST. This will most likely secure their positions for first and last. Spain will face China at the same time. This game will differentiate who is second and third for the group.

Group C

Italy leads with points and a goal differential of six. Brazil has three points and a goal differential of two to place in second. Australia follows with three points and a goal differential of zero. Jamaica is in last with zero points and a minus eight-goal differential.
Italy will play Brazil on Tuesday, June 18 at 3:00 pm EST. This will give Brazil an opportunity to place for first. Australia will play Jamaica at the same time. If Brazil loses their game against Italy this could give Australia a chance to place in second.

Group D

England is first with six points and a goal differential of two. Japan follows with four points and a goal difference of one. Argentina is placed third with one point and a minus-one goal differential. Finally, Scotland is in last with zero points and a minus-two goal difference.

England and Japan will face off on Wednesday, June 19 at 3:00 pm EST to finalize their positions. Scotland will play against Argentina at the same time to place them in third or fourth place for the group stage.

Group E

Netherlands leads group E with three points and a goal differential of one. Canada is in second with the same exact statistics as the Netherlands. New Zealand is in third with zero points and a goal differential of minus one. Cameroon is in last with the same statistics as New Zealand.
The Netherlands will play Cameroon on Saturday, June 15 at 9:00 am EST. This game has the potential of helping secure their positions in first and last while going into week three of the group stages. New Zealand will play Canada at the same time. This game will differentiate the second and third places.

Group F

The United States places in first with three points and a goal differential of 13. Sweden comes in second with three points and a goal differential of two. Chile comes in third with zero points and a minus-two differential. Thailand comes in last with zero points and a goal differential of minus 13.
The U.S. will play Chile on Sunday, June 16 at 3:00 pm EST. The United States has secured a really good position to stay in first with such a large goal differential. Sweden will play Thailand on Sunday, June 16 at 9:00 pm EST. Sweden will have to win this game in order to secure their second-place position.
Week three opens with France’s game against Nigeria on Monday June 17.
